How Long Baby Sleep In Parents Room . There is no exact age for when your baby should sleep in their own room. According to the american academy of pediatrics, your baby should sleep in a bassinet or crib in your room for the first 12 months of their life. The study also found that babies who shared a room with their parents were four times more likely to end up in their parents’ bed during the night — and more likely to have pillows, blankets, and other unsafe stuff around when they sleep.
